Critical Analysis Mind and Body

Descartes posited, "I think, therefore I am." However, his revelation didnot end the debate on the nature of the self; in fact, it gave rise to aslew of other opinions on the subject. The nature of the self is afundamental philosophical question, as it delves into the very nature ofour existence. One of the main problems with theorizing about the nature ofthe self is that selfhood can be constructed and looked at in a number ofdifferent ways. For instance, the self may or may not be connected to thebody. The "mind-body problem" has been debated by a number of notablephilosophers like Descartes and Leibniz. Both duelists, Descartes andLeibniz posited that the mind and body are separate entities. Descartesassumed that the mind and the body interact causally; the impulses oractions of one impact the impulses or reactions of the other.
